1. How did groups of investors pool their money and raise large sums of money to invest in
the New World?

Answers

Answer 1

Answer:    

Inverters put their money in a joint-stock company.

Explanation:

The joint-stock company was a corporation where the stock sold to investors who in return, provided capital. These companies had shown successful with trading investments through the chartered one. The risk was small, and the returns were quick. Most chartered companies formed by investors seeking to exploit commercial opportunities in trade, frequently in the New World. Investors pooled their wealth together to fund the settlement of colonies in America, for example, Virginia Colony.

What are the three Reconstruction amendments and what do each of them do?

Answers

Answer:Congressional Reconstruction included the Thirteenth, Fourteenth, and Fifteenth amendments to the Constitution which extended civil and legal protections to former enslaved people.

MAKE INFERENCES Why might some of the Massachusetts colonists have
attended the "heretical" meetings of Anne Hutchinson?

Answers

Answer:

Anne Hutchinson became a leader in colonies for her religious beliefs which threaten the Puritan order.

Explanation:

Anne Hutchinson became popular in the colony because of her criticism in Puritan ministers’ orthodox view about the Covenant of Works in Massachusetts Bay Colony.  She challenged and questioned Clergy about the Puritan teachings related to salvation.

Many of the Massachusetts colonists have attended the heretical meetings of Anne Hutchinson because it related to the matters of faith among the colonists who escaped from England to practise religion freely without any trial and persecution. She openly challenged the male-dominated authorities in church and government, which was not common in those times when women required to do household work.
